About Beef, rib eye steak, boneless, lip-on, separable lean only, trimmed to 1/8" fat, choice, cooked, grilled
This cut of beef is a flavorful, tender steak taken from the rib section of the cow. It's known for its marbling, which gives it a rich taste and juicy texture when cooked. Because it's trimmed to a moderate fat level and cooked without additional oil, it remains a relatively lean option within the rib eye family. It's an excellent source of high-quality protein, providing all essential amino acids needed for muscle maintenance, immune function, and overall body repair. It also supplies important nutrients like vitamin B12, zinc, and iron—particularly heme iron, which is highly bioavailable and beneficial for preventing deficiency.
In the kitchen, this steak is often grilled, pan-seared, or broiled to highlight its natural flavor. Its tenderness makes it ideal for quick, high-heat cooking methods. Many people enjoy it simply seasoned with salt and pepper, though marinades or herb butters can enhance its taste. Because of its protein density and satiating quality, it's a popular choice in low-carb, high-protein, or ketogenic meal plans. Pairing it with fiber-rich vegetables or a leafy green salad can create a balanced plate that supports both nutrient intake and digestive health.
